The Whittier Police Department Armored Rescue Vehicle Team (ARV) is a dedicated group of specially trained personnel committed to protecting the safety of our community and fellow first responders during critical incidents. The team is responsible for the deployment, operation, and maintenance of the department's armored rescue vehicles, ensuring they are ready to respond whenever needed.

The armored rescue vehicle is a valuable life-saving resource designed to provide protection and safe transportation in dangerous situations. Whether assisting in the rescue of injured civilians, protecting first responders, or supporting operations during high-risk incidents, theARV vehicle helps create a safer environment for everyone involved. Its primary purpose is not enforcement, but protection—providing a secure means to reach those in need and bring them to safety.

Through ongoing training and a commitment to service, the ARV Team helps ensure that the Whittier Police Department is prepared to respond effectively to life-threatening incidents while prioritizing the safety and well-being of the community, our officers, and our public safety partners.
